Based on 136 recent sales, the median property price is £234,975 (about £265 per square foot) in Bromford & Hodge Hill area, with individual transactions ranging from £37,500 up to £550,000.
| Type | Sales | Median | £/sq ft |
|---|---|---|---|
| Detached | 7 | £350,000 | £334 |
| Semi-Detached | 81 | £245,000 | £285 |
| Terraced | 39 | £213,700 | £229 |
| Flats | 9 | £120,000 | £164 |

Postcode B36 8LE is located in a major urban area, within the Bromford & Hodge Hill ward of Birmingham in the West Midlands region, and forms part of the Hodge Hill area. It has high deprivation and average crime levels, with around 51 crimes per 1,000 residents per year, about 47% below the West Midlands average of 97 per 1,000. The average income per household in Hodge Hill is £47,889 per year. The nearest station is Stechford, about 1.3 miles away. There are 9 primary and 3 secondary schools in the area. There are 2 parks nearby, the closest medium park is Hodge Hill Common.
